Title : Lead Video Game Engineer
Type : Contract or direct hire
Location : Remote. If local to the Bay area, working onsite is an option.

The Role
As a Lead Video Game Engineer, you'll work with the team across a variety of upcoming projects. You'll work side by side with designers, writers, and artists to craft our documentary-style game compilations as well as totally original titles. Based on your individual background, you may be involved in the implementation of varying game modes, online support, expanding the features of our internal game engine, and more.

Day to Day
Prototype, iterate, and execute, as required by game projects.
Design, write, debug and refine game systems, features, tools, and infrastructure as needed.
Provide guidance and leadership to the engineering team, fostering organizational efficiency and ensuring timely completion of tasks.
Work with content creators, designers, and other engineers to ensure coherence of game vision.
Implement new and enhance existing game systems and features according to the needs of the project.
Help content creators navigate technical hurdles such as frame rate, memory, and asset usage.
Provide technical insight regarding online design and feature sets.

Must Haves
A curious mindset with an interest in learning and trying new things.
Ability to commute or relocate to the Emeryville, California area.
3+ years of video game programming experience.
Demonstrable proficiency in and knowledge of C/C++.
Organized and efficient
Ability to collaborate with and lead members of the engineering team to complete projects in a timely manner.
Contributed extensively to the development of two or more shipped games, for PC, console, or handheld.
Knowledge of common data structures and algorithms.
Ability to quickly understand and work with internal and externally developed code.

Nice to Have:
Expertise in network protocols and client / server & peer-to-peer architecture
Experience working with HLSL and Vulkan/Direct3D12
Bachelor's or higher degree in Computer Science or related field
Demonstrated ability to write clean, readable, portable, reliable, and optimized code on current-gen console and lower-powered handheld devices
Experience working in Unreal Engine 4+ or Unity
Passion for video games, especially retro games
